Adam Pilton

Adam Pilton

Cyber Security Advisor & Speaker

With a background of 15 years in law enforcement, Adam’s final role was as a Detective Sergeant leading the Covert operations and Cyber Crime teams. Since then, Adam has worked in cyber security since 2016 across various roles and has a broad understanding of cyber security, from the impact of cyber crime upon individuals and businesses to the need to convey the right messages to senior leaders and end users, ensuring engagement and support.

As a subject matter expert in multiple areas for a large organisation, Adam has investigated and supervised hundreds of cases, identifying and prosecuting offenders.

He has introduced digital tactics into overt and covert investigations, developing digital capabilities. Adam also held responsibility for training, utilising his communication skills to simplify the complex.

As a cybersecurity advisor, Adam has worked with multi-national businesses developing their people and processes to improve their cyber security maturity.

 

Cyber Security Speaker & Industry Commentator

 

Adam is a regular cyber security speaker at industry events across the UK, recognised for his ability to bring cybersecurity to life through real-world case studies drawn from his career as a cyber crime detective. Rather than presenting theory, Adam weaves genuine police investigations into his talks, giving audiences a rare and compelling perspective on the threats they face and the practical steps needed to address them.

He has spoken at some of the most respected events in the industry, including CompTIA UK&I, ISE Europe, the Managed Services Summit in London and Manchester, and the Brigantia Annual Partner Day. His talk at CompTIA EMEA directly led to an invitation to speak at ISE Europe, where organisers noted the impact of his presentation on the British Library cyberattack.

Adam’s commentary and thought leadership also extends beyond the stage. He has been cited as a cybersecurity expert in Forbes, The Daily Mail, The Sun, and The Standard, and has published articles with Computer Weekly, TechRadar, and Business Reporter.

Threat Watch Live – Nobody Interviewed Your Newest Admin

Date: Tuesday, October 6, 2026 Time: 10:00hrs BST

Insider risk used to mean a disgruntled employee. In 2026 it also means an AI agent with privileged access, no manager or leaving date.

This month Adam is joined by Robin Lennon Bylenga, VP of AI Security, Governance and Human Factors at DWS Group, who lost a business she built to an insider before she ever worked in cyber and has gone on to spend her career studying why people fail inside security systems.

Alongside the biggest stories of September, we ask what twenty years of insider threat thinking can teach us about the non-human identities now running in almost every organisation
